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

🗄️ Extend Appwrite Storage with Exoscale Adapter #6412

Closed
7 tasks
christyjacob4 opened this issue Oct 1, 2023 · 13 comments
Closed
7 tasks

🗄️ Extend Appwrite Storage with Exoscale Adapter #6412

christyjacob4 opened this issue Oct 1, 2023 · 13 comments
Assignees
Labels
hacktoberfest Issues that can win you some cool swags!

Comments

@christyjacob4
Copy link
Member

💭 Introduction

Appwrite Storage lets you upload images, videos, or any kind of file and store it for later. This comes with support for encryption, compression, chunk upload, resumable upload, and much more! 💪 To learn more, check out our official Appwrite Storage docs.

Every file uploaded to Appwrite Storage needs to be stored somewhere, whether that is your server’s hard drive or cloud provider. To make this possible, Appwrite uses storage adapters that each implement simple methods such as read(), move(), delete()...

Your task is to implement support for Exoscale in Appwrite and the Utopia PHP storage library. We have prepared detailed documentation on how to create Utopia PHP storage adapter, and how to use Utopia PHP adapter in Appwrite. Please read these documents and ensure you understand it before working on this issue.

🎯 Requirements

  • Experience with Appwrite.
  • Experience with PHP.
  • Experience with Exoscale.
  • Experience with Docker and Docker Compose.

✅ Task Summary

  • Ask to be assigned to the issue.
  • Wait to be assigned.
  • Implement Utopia PHP storage adapter for Exoscale.
  • Submit a pull request in utopia-php/storage.
  • Implement Appwrite support for Exoscale.
  • Submit a pull request in appwrite/appwrite.
  • Write a blog post on any platform of your choosing to demonstrate the usage of your adapter!

If you have questions, need any help, or just want to hang out, make sure to join us on our Discord server.

Happy Appwriting!

@christyjacob4 christyjacob4 added the hacktoberfest Issues that can win you some cool swags! label Oct 1, 2023
@anjiattri
Copy link

Assign to me

@Haimantika
Copy link
Contributor

Assign to me

Hi @anjiattri have assigned the issue to you! Thank you for showing interest in contributing to Appwrite! Happy Hacktoberfest 🎃

Notes:

Please update us with your progress every 3 days, so that we know that you are working on it.
Join us on Discord - https://appwrite.io/discord to chat about Hacktoberfest and Appwrite!

@HARSHALJETHWA19
Copy link

Assign to me

@0xSaikat
Copy link

0xSaikat commented Oct 4, 2023

I'd love to take up this issue. Could you please assign me this issue?

@Haimantika
Copy link
Contributor

Hi @anjiattri assigning this issue to the next person due to inactivity from your end. @HARSHALJETHWA19 the issue is yours now, please update us every 3 day

@Haimantika
Copy link
Contributor

Hi @HARSHALJETHWA19 is there any update? If not, we will reassign the issue to the next person tomorrow morning

@Haimantika
Copy link
Contributor

Hi @HARSHALJETHWA19 due to inactivity from your end, will have to assign the issue to the next person. @0xSaikat the issue is yours now, please update us every 3 days about your progress or if you are stuck somewhere.

@Atharva1723
Copy link

Please assign me this issue ?

@Haimantika
Copy link
Contributor

@0xSaikat are you working on this? If not, we will reassign the issue to the next person due to inactivity from your end.

@Haimantika
Copy link
Contributor

Please assign me this issue ?

Will be assigning the issue to you, if @0xSaikat is not working on it, as we assign issues on a first-come, first-serve basis.

@Haimantika
Copy link
Contributor

Please assign me this issue ?

@Atharva1723 assign the issue to you. Please update us every 3 days.

@0xSaikat we are unassigning the issue from you due to inactivity and to give everyone a fair chance to contribute :)

@tessamero
Copy link

@Atharva1723 we are awaiting your response on the PR fyi

@adityaoberai
Copy link
Member

Closing this issue. Thank you so much for participating in Hacktoberfest 2023! We can't wait to welcome you all during HF 2024! Stay tuned for a lot more amazing issues from the Appwrite team!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
hacktoberfest Issues that can win you some cool swags!
Projects
None yet
Development

No branches or pull requests

8 participants